13 Things Successful Freelancers Do Differently

Success leaves clues.
So if you want to become an A-Player service provider with the fees to back it up…
The best place to start is studying what they do differently.
Here are 13 things that set successful freelancers apart:
1. They work fast
2. They never miss deadlines
3. They’re highly-responsive
4. They’re enthusiastic about client work
5. They invest in themselves
6. They’re always managing expectations
7. They focus on one niche
8. They specialize in specific tasks
9. They pay attention to trends in the market
10. They build relationships with other service providers
11. They’re not afraid to step outside their comfort zone
12. They practice radical accountability
13. They actually get results
Producing results for clients is key if you want to climb the ladder…
But as you can see, that’s only one piece of the puzzle.
The elite freelancers who have the clients and income you want embody every item on the list.

Struggling To Create Momentum? Embrace the Pro Athlete Mentality

Being your own boss sounds pretty great in theory…
But in practice, it’s a lot harder than it looks.
That’s because there’s no one watching over your shoulder to hold you accountable if you show up late, call in sick, or botch that TPS report.
So if you’re struggling to build momentum or hit the next income goal in your freelance biz…
Here’s some advice:
Start treating your life like a pro athlete.
Even though you may not feel like an athlete…
Your goals are the same:
Performing at a high level and sustaining that performance over the course of an entire season.
This can mean:
Waking up and going to bed at the same time each day
Developing a morning routine
Eating healthy
Exercising regularly
Finding ways to relax and de-stress
The more seriously you take your day-to-day habits and routines…
The better results you’ll see inside your business.
